dc.description.abstract | In this paper, we propose a preprocessing method for automatic modulation classification that allows reliable classification of the digital baseband modulation schemes whose signal constellations have symmetry about the in-phase and quadrature axes. The proposed preprocessing is used to generate additional data for modulation classification based on the symmetric property of the signal constellation and provides robustness to noisy environment. Through computer simulations, we validate the modulation classification with the proposed preprocessing in terms of the classification performance. | en_US |
